Here are a few of them: The land of letters, legends, latex and lakes, Kottayam, strategically located a little south to central Kerala, can be rightly called as the intellectual capital of the state. Being the nerve centre of the publishing in the state, Kottayam is a steadily developing town, and home to some of the top book and periodical publishers in Malayalam language, including the very famous Malayala Manorama. Malayala Manorama, one of the largest circulating newspapers in India, was founded in Kottayam. A town that has always given adequate importance to the power of knowledge, Kottayam achieved 100% literacy rate as early as in 1989. Mahatma Gandhi, one among the famous universities in the state, is based in Kottayam. The town also owns most number of educational institutions, hospitals, and medical schools in the state.
